Independent filmmaker Jordan Alan (”Terminal Bliss,” “Love and Happiness,” and “Kiss and Tell”) will film his low-budget surf-horror movie “Pipeline” on Oahu for six weeks beginning November using a majority of local actors cast principal roles and as extras — and at least an 80 percent local crew. Former “Baywatch Hawaii” actor Amanda Righetti has a lead role as Jocelyn.

Amanda Righetti (Va-Va-Voom!) was never on Baywatch Hawaii as far as we know, but then our fact checker doesn’t own a computer and lives on a beach on the North Shore and smokes ice most of the time.

Coincidently, sources tell us Righetti did star in a show you might have heard of called North Shore. She’s also listed as a producer of said indie film “Pipeline.”

“Lost” films this week in Heeia and Kualoa, a Kahala home and on Haleiwa’s Police Beach. Filming next week will include a Diamond Head bunker… Season two’s first episode — “Man of Science, Man of Faith” — introduces Desmond, played by Henry Ian Cusick, described in the script as “an avid daredevil” who prefers climbing the world’s tallest mountains solo … Other guest stars: John Terry as Shephard, Julie Bowen as Sarah, Anson Mount as Kevin, Ivana Michele Smith as N.D., Katie Doyle and Julius Ledda as EMTs, Masayo Ford as a nurse, David Ely as and intern and Larry Wiss, an anesthesiologist … The second script brings Libby (Cynthia Watros) on as a regular …

The Diamond Head location previously served as an Iraqi detention center in Solitary (episode 9).
